An industrial area will be developed in village Khanpur of Hisar: Manohar Lal – dainiktribuneonline.com

Hisar/नारनुद, 8 September (हप्र/निस)

Chief Minister Manohar Lal while addressing the villagers on the third day of the public dialogue program at Gurana village of Narnaund Vidhan Sabha announced the development of an industrial area under the scheme of 100 acres of land in village Khanpur. The launch of this scheme will promote MSME units in Khanpur and surrounding villages and provide employment opportunities to the unemployed. Under the scheme, village Khanpur ki panchayat will offer 100 acres of land. Apart from this, the Chief Minister announced to change the tehsil of the village from Hansi to Barwala on the demand of the people of Gurana and also to change the market committee area of ​​this village to Barwala. He also sanctioned road construction on construction of community center in Gaon Data, connection of drinking water supply of Sisai village to Bhakra, construction of Gurana to Masoodpur road on three karam roads provided by farmers to Public Works Department at collector rate. . During this, the Chief Minister gave a battery operated vehicle to two disabled people in village Gurana.

The Chief Minister announced the transfer of about 7 acres of land near the SDM office at Narnaund to the court premises. He said that the process of improvement of the road from Narnaund to Jind has already started, for which a tender of Rs.13.65 crore has been floated and the work will start soon.

Apart from this, the announcement of construction of irrigation canal in village Bhadha Kheda, Sautha and Panihari village, construction of school buildings in village Mauth Karnail and village Dharma Khedi is included. The Chief Minister approved the construction of a road from Bans village to Bhakalana, Thurana to Badala, Sisar to Bhatol village, Narnaul to Khedi Jalab road and 6 chaupalas in Hisar, 3 km urban area of ​​Jind-Hansi road. All these choupal works will be completed in three to four months. He also gave orders to girdavari the damaged crops due to lack of rain in Narnaund region.

Ration should be given only to eligible children

The Chief Minister said that the state government is continuously working to root out corruption and the common man also has to play his role in this task. He said that the distribution of the ration coming in the Anganwadi should be ensured among the eligible children. If there is any complaint regarding the distribution of ration then action will be taken against the concerned officials and employees. He said that after one month the system of Anganwadi in Narnaund area will be checked.
